| The Secrets of Sorbets & Spirits: Frosty Fusion and Intoxicating Flavors | The successful conspiracy between | sorbet & spirits | is a true alchemy that requires expertise and precise dosage. Indeed, introducing alcohol into a sorbet poses a technical challenge: alcohol lowers the freezing point. This means that too much spirit can prevent the ice cream from freezing properly, leaving behind a soft, or even liquid, consistency. |
To overcome this obstacle, ice cream makers and pastry chefs often opt for carefully adjusted mixtures, incorporating syrup or fruit purées that compensate for this difficulty. For example, a strawberry and tequila fruity freeze requires careful selection of the proportions of alcohol and sugar. The presence of natural syrups and additives optimizes the texture and consistency of the ice cream. - Easy Alcoholic Ice Cream Recipes to Make at Home Traditional alcoholic ice creams don’t always require an ice cream maker. With a little ingenuity and the right ingredients, you can create simple yet elegant frozen desserts in your home kitchen. Here is a selection of some of the most accessible yet oh-so-delicious recipes for a successful frozen summer.Quick recipe list:
Watermelon Vodka Ice Cream: Blend watermelon flesh with lemon, sugar, and 5 cl of vodka. Pour into molds and freeze for 3 hours.Pornstar Ice Cream

- Luxury ice cubes, enriched with flavors and alcohol, add a new dimension to traditional drinks. For connoisseurs seeking the perfect balance of freshness, strength, and sweetness, this technique can enhance any cocktail. Using these ice cubes in drinks such as gin and tonics, margaritas, or even Bloody Marys increases the aromatic complexity while maintaining the ideal temperature. This method is surprisingly practical and sophisticated: the infused cubes dissolve slowly, gradually releasing their flavors, creating an evolving, even playful, taste experience. The possibilities are endless. From lemon-infused tequila ice cubes to boost a creamy cocktail, to herbal ice cubes to liven up a mojito, to even fruitier versions, perfectly suited for a fruity freeze.
